Taxonomic Classification

Rank Gray-headed Flying Fox coruja-ruiva
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um same Chordata (cordados) Chordata (cordados)
Class Mammalia (mamíferos) Aves (ave)
Order Chiroptera (morcego) Strigiformes (Owls)
Family Pteropodidae (Fruit Bats) Strigidae (True Owls)
Genus Pteropus (Flying Foxes) Ninox
Species Pteropus poliocephalus Ninox rufa

Evolutionary Relationship

Gray-headed Flying Fox and coruja-ruiva share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(cordados)
